Lindstrom Superintendent of Schools h ~. , .- a 3211 BUSINESS New Construction Financial Assistance from Developers It is the intent and purpose of the Board in adopting this policy that adequate school facilities shall be available to meet the needs of students coming from all residential units in the District. The District's commitments to completed and future dwelling units, secured by agreements, have taxed District facilities beyond-ac- ceptable limits. Financial assistance will be established annually on a per bedroom or like room basis for all units. In an effort to meet needs caused by changing conditions, the administration will continually enter negotiations to bring all developments into compliance with the fee. Agreements with developers will be made so that the agreed fee is paid in such manner as to have facilities available when students arrive. During the base year of 1980, the fee is $400. per bedroom or like room. All agreements shall include an inflation factor based on the Engineering News Record Index (ENRI) for Southern California which will be applied at execution of the agreement. The formula for making the adjustment is: Current ENRI - Beginning ENRI = Difference 2 Beginning ENRI - Percent Increase + 1 X Current Fee ='New Fee The adjustment will be applied by Board resolution in August of each year. It shall use the 1980 figure as base with compounding of annual inflation factor. Further, subject to ratification by this Board, the Superintendent of this District is authorized to negotiate with developers and land owners, and to enter into agree- ments on behalf of this Board according to terms and conditions set forth in the documents entitled "Security Agreements Between Owner, Developer, and Encinitas Union School District," and "Secured Agree- ment Between Owner as Developer and Encinitas Union School District" respectively. This policy,.and accounting of dwelling units covered by agreements will be received in March and August of each year at the first Board meeting of the month. Policy Adopted: March 7, 1978 .
